About Kerry

Kerry Hatton is a UK-based therapist with eight years of professional experience supporting people through stress, anxiety, trauma and abuse, grief and loss, low self-esteem, and depression. She works from the belief that each person is the expert on their own life and brings out clients' existing strengths while offering guidance and practical support to navigate difficult changes. Kerry encourages clients to take the first step toward greater well-being and recognizes that reaching out for help takes courage and determination.

Kerry is credentialed with the BACP, the British Association for Counselling and Psychotherapy, which is a recognised professional body for counsellors and psychotherapists in the United Kingdom. Her approach is grounded in evidence-based therapeutic techniques aimed at building coping skills, improving confidence, and addressing the effects of trauma and loss. She offers an empathetic, collaborative style that focuses on clients' goals and personal values, helping them develop clearer direction and more effective ways of managing day-to-day challenges.

Kerry also works with issues related to attachment and abandonment, body image, caregiver stress, chronic illness and pain, communication and control difficulties, relationship separation, guilt and shame, isolation, and life-stage transitions. She accepts international clients and conducts sessions in English.

Evidence-based approaches and flexible online access

Kerry uses evidence-based therapeutic techniques tailored to each person's needs. She applies cognitive and behavioral strategies that help people notice and reframe unhelpful thinking patterns while building practical skills for managing stress and low mood. She also offers trauma-informed approaches that prioritize safety, stabilization, and gradual processing of painful experiences, which can be helpful for those coping with abuse or past trauma. Additionally, Kerry provides grief-focused support that helps clients navigate loss and find ways to adjust to life after bereavement.

Choosing the right approach is part of the therapeutic process, and Kerry works collaboratively with each client to identify what feels most useful. Together they explore goals, preferences, and what methods resonate, adjusting the plan as progress unfolds to ensure the work fits the client’s needs.

Online therapy with Kerry is designed for accessibility and convenience. Clients can meet by video call or phone, or use live chat and text-based messaging when that format better suits their schedule or comfort. This flexibility makes it easier to maintain consistent work on stress, anxiety, grief, and trauma from different locations and time zones.
